Contactless sensors

Various sensors based on micro wave and millimeter wave measurements

Product descriptions:

1. Non-destructive, high spatial resolution, real-time sensors for monitoring moisture and destructive biological objects (e.g. wood worm) in art. Disinfection and drying are also possible.

2. Non-invasive, real-time sensors for measurements of skin moisture. These sensors do not need any accessories such as chemical reagents or stripes.

3. Real-time sensors for the measurement of blood glucose in a drop of blood. These sensors do not need any accessories such as chemical reagents or stripes.

4. Non-invasive, continuous measurement, real-time sensors for measurements of blood glucose, even here, no accessories needed.

5. Non-destructive, temperature-independent in flow real-time sensors for liquid fuels e.g.: a) water in crude oil, b) bio diesel content in blend diesel fuel, c) water in aircraft fuel. No ongoing cost.

6. Non-destructive, real-time in flow sensors for drinks of alcohol, sugar, water shares for the production of wine, beer and other beverages. No ongoing cost.

7. Non-destructive, in flow, quick sensors for edible oils: e.g. quality of frying oils, water in the foodstuff. No ongoing costs.

8. Real-time sensors for remote measurements of surface temperature of materials including measurement behind the flames.

Advantages:
Real-time measurements also in flowing objects. Non-destruktivity, non-invasivity (even continuous), measurements independent of many external factors, accurate measurements of object volumes from 1 mm³ to several m³. High spatial resolution. No accessories such as chemical reagents are needed. No ongoing costs.
